UC(Unified Communication)域名纠错是指在统一通信系统中,对输入的域名进行自动纠正,以确保用户能够正确访问目标资源。统一通信系统通常包括电子邮件、即时通讯、电话会议等多种通信方式,而域名是这些系统中资源定位的关键部分。
原因分析:
解决方法:
以下是一个简单的Python示例,展示如何实现基本的域名拼写纠错功能:
import difflib
def correct_domain(domain):
# 假设这是我们的域名数据库
domain_database = ["example.com", "google.com", "facebook.com"]
# 使用difflib库进行拼写纠错
closest_match, score = difflib.get_close_matches(domain, domain_database, n=1, cutoff=0.8)
if score > 0.8:
return closest_match
else:
return domain
# 测试
print(correct_domain("exampl.com")) # 输出: example.com
print(correct_domain("gooogle.com")) # 输出: google.com
print(correct_domain("unknown.com")) # 输出: unknown.com
通过以上内容,您可以更好地理解UC域名纠错的基础概念、优势、类型、应用场景以及常见问题及其解决方法。
领取专属 10元无门槛券
手把手带您无忧上云